In the quiet town of Eldergrove, nestled between rolling hills and whispering woods, there lived a girl named Elara. She was known for her vivid dreams, a tapestry of colors and whispers that danced through her nights. Elara often found herself lost in these dreams, wandering through enchanted forests and ancient ruins, but she always managed to return to the safety of her bed.

One night, as the moon hung low and the stars twinkled like distant eyes, Elara's dreams took an unexpected turn. She found herself in a vast, endless labyrinth, its walls woven from the threads of her own memories. The air was thick with the scent of earth and the distant echoes of laughter and sorrow.

"Where am I?" Elara whispered, her voice echoing in the silence of the labyrinth.

The labyrinth seemed to respond, though not with words but with a sense of familiarity. Elara's heart pounded in her chest as she realized she was no longer in control of her surroundings. The path before her twisted and turned, and she felt an inexplicable pull towards a particular corner of the labyrinth.

As she ventured deeper, she noticed strange symbols etched into the walls, each one glowing faintly with a soft, otherworldly light. They seemed to be guiding her, though Elara couldn't make out their meaning. She followed them, her footsteps echoing on the stone floor.

Suddenly, the labyrinth opened up to a vast chamber, the walls shimmering with the colors of the rainbow. In the center stood a pedestal, and upon it was a mirror, its surface cracked and worn. Elara approached it cautiously, her fingers trembling as she traced the cracks.

As she looked into the mirror, her reflection blurred, and she felt herself being pulled through the mirror's surface. The labyrinth seemed to dissolve around her, replaced by a vision of her childhood home, her parents arguing, her grandmother's gentle laughter.

Elara realized that the labyrinth was not just a place of dreams, but a reflection of her own mind, her memories, and her past. She had to face the shadows within her to find her way back.

In the vision, her grandmother appeared, her eyes twinkling with wisdom. "Elara, the labyrinth is a gift and a curse," she said. "It is the path to your true self. You must confront the fears and secrets that have shaped you."

Elara nodded, understanding that the labyrinth was not just a physical place, but a test of her courage and resolve. She remembered the times she had hidden from her problems, the moments when she had chosen to run rather than face the truth.

With a deep breath, Elara stepped back into the labyrinth, her heart pounding with a new determination. She followed the path, now illuminated by the light of her newfound clarity. She encountered her younger self, cowering in a corner, and spoke to her with compassion, assuring her that it was never too late to change.

The labyrinth continued to unfold, revealing new layers of Elara's past, each one more challenging than the last. She faced her fears, her regrets, and her mistakes. Each confrontation brought her closer to the center of the labyrinth, the pedestal with the mirror.

Finally, Elara reached the pedestal. She looked into the mirror once more, and this time, the reflection was clear. It was herself, not just as she was now, but as she had always been: a girl with dreams, with fears, and with the strength to overcome them.

With a final look into the mirror, Elara stepped back, and the labyrinth began to fade. She found herself back in her bed, the morning light streaming through the window. She had faced her fears, and now she could sleep in peace, knowing that she had conquered the labyrinth of her dreams.

The Labyrinth of Dreams was not just a story of a girl's journey through a mysterious place, but a tale of self-discovery, courage, and the power of facing one's innermost fears.
